This place might be alright for short-term care for your elderly loved one, but for long-term care, I'd suggest finding your loved one a better place. The Sanctuary does have a few wonderful people on their staff, but the rest of them are there only for the pay. And those people need to receive better training on how to interact with, and be more compassionate with the elderly patients. Furthermore, several things need to be addressed and corrected, like:

Forcing patients to go to Therapy more than once a day, especially when they are in severe pain.

Making patients walk the corridors when it's clear they CANNOT walk, and need to stay in their wheelchairs.

Making patients sit in their wheelchairs and wait forever while the staff takes their sweet time taking them to the dining room, or to therapy, or the bathroom, or wherever.

Staff taking forever to get medications and fresh cold water to the patients.

Staff failing to put towels on the floor for patients to stand on after their baths / showers, and putting the patients to bed with their bodies and hair still soaking wet.

Staff arguing with the patients and not listening to their needs and concerns.

Staff ignoring call buttons.

Yes, I understand that some care facilities may be understaffed and overwhelmed with duties, but steps should be taken to make sure the facility is not understaffed. Also, the caregivers need to be trained better in regards to care and compassion towards the elderly patients. Some day, those people will be elderly and sickly and may need to stay in assisted care themselves--then they will realize just how difficult life can be.

I'm being honest and straightforward with my review. All it takes is a few improvements.

Ignore the poor reviews and check 10 Wilmington out for yourself! My mother lived there for three years [until she passed away]. She lived in both the independent and assisted living sections. I could not be more satisfied with her experience. Most importantly, I ALWAYS felt she was safe and well-cared for, which was very important to me! Our experience was that the staff was friendly and competent,, The rooms were unique...not your standard "squares". Most had high windows that looked out onto beautifully landscaped grounds. The food was great. In the assisted living section, her needs were carefully met. I usually visited daily and was well-aware of what was happening throughout the entire building since we walked the halls when she was able. Again, see for yourself!
